Jventer Posted November 18, 2012 Posted November 18, 2012 (edited) Yes we had a GTG. Alice Springs has only about 25,000 people - not many here - so we had a mini GTG with 2 systems. My equipment as per my signature. Member Funky brought some of his stuff to my place. He says he is a WA member but that is because he lives there. He actually works for an organisation in Alice Springs and he had his equipment here. Funky is the proud owner of a pair of Evolution Acoustics MMMicro speakers. He has done a review on these in the post relating to these speakers. I have also posted there. Beautiful speakers. He also brought a DK Design Vs.1 Reference Mk3 hybrid amp and very nice power cables and interconnects. We had about 4 hours to play around. We use my Audio Aero as a source for CD's and then listened to my amps and speakers, his amps and speakers and then my amps and his speakers and his amp and my speakers. It was the first time I listened to somebody else's system in my house, having previously only compared my own stuff. It was very interesting and enjoyable. How did it sound? The MMMicro's were at a bit of disadvantage as we only had them on chairs, we did not have time to build their stands. However: I was really impressed with their sound. Their bass was very good for a speaker that size. Comparing to my speakers the main difference was the capacity to fill my room. (At least 5 x 10 with an open end on one side.) I really enjoyed these speakers. And am in love with their looks. The Vectuer amp is more powerful than my power amps. The main difference was the sound - I could hear the difference between the full valves and the hybrid. I liked its sound.
